dc.description.abstract | Trophic states monitoring in Cirata Reservoir is an important thing in sustainable management for hydropower plan and floating net cage. The purpose of this research is to analyze trophic states of Cirata Reservoir based on physical, chemical, and biological parameters using some index related to existence of floating net cage in Cirata Reservoir. Trophic states were calculated by some index which is index Nygaard (In), Trophic State Index (TSI), Trophic Index (TRIX), Trophic Level Index (TLI), and Delphi Method (R[DM]). Cluster analysis and principal component analysis indicated that the station group consist of Station KJA that influenced by dissolved oxygen, temperature, Secchi disk depth, and chlorophyll-a, and Station inlet of Citarum River that influenced by total dissolved solid and total phosphate. The results show that the values of In, TSI, TRIX, TLI and R[DM] of Station KJA and inlet of Citarum River are indicated as hypereutrofic. All of the indexs are still relevant to describe the trophic states of Cirata Reservoir. | en |
